2025 Rental Cost Comparison: Hesperange vs Luxembourg City
Understanding how Hesperange compares to Luxembourg City helps tenants make informed decisions about their housing budget allocation.
Location | Average Rental Cost (EUR/m²/month) | Typical 2-Bedroom Apartment | Typical 3-Bedroom House | Market Trend 2024-2025 |
---|---|---|---|---|
Hesperange | 23.84 | €1,550 – €2,100 | €2,800 – €3,500 | -5.21% decrease |
Luxembourg City | 25.00 | €1,800 – €2,500 | €3,200 – €4,200 | Stable to slight decrease |
Source: Market analysis data 2025
The comparison reveals that Hesperange offers approximately 5% savings on rental costs compared to Luxembourg City while maintaining excellent quality of life standards.
Detailed Breakdown of Rental Costs in Hesperange
By Property Type
Apartments
- Studio apartments: €1,200 – €1,500 per month
- 1-bedroom apartments: €1,400 – €1,800 per month
- 2-bedroom apartments: €1,550 – €2,100 per month
- 3-bedroom apartments: €2,000 – €2,600 per month
Houses
- 2-bedroom houses: €2,200 – €2,800 per month
- 3-bedroom houses: €2,800 – €3,500 per month
- 4+ bedroom houses: €3,500 – €4,500 per month
By Section Within Hesperange
The commune’s five sections offer varying rental price points, allowing tenants to choose based on their budget and lifestyle preferences:
- Alzingen: Premium pricing at €24.69/m² monthly
- Hesperange Localité: €23.70/m² monthly
- Itzig: €24.47/m² monthly
- Fentange: Most affordable at €22.46/m² monthly
- Howald: Limited data available due to ongoing development
Essential Budgeting Considerations
The 30% Rule and Luxembourg Reality
Financial experts traditionally recommend spending no more than 30% of gross income on housing. However, Luxembourg’s rental market often requires a more flexible approach, with many residents allocating 35-40% of their income to secure quality housing.
Additional Costs to Factor
Monthly Recurring Expenses:
- Utilities (heating, electricity, water): €150 – €250
- Internet and cable: €50 – €80
- Building maintenance fees: €100 – €200
- Parking (if not included): €80 – €150
One-Time Setup Costs:
- Security deposit: 2-3 months’ rent
- Agency fees: 1 month’s rent plus VAT
- Utility connection fees: €200 – €400
- Moving expenses: €500 – €1,500
Income Requirements
Most landlords in Hesperange require tenants to demonstrate monthly gross income of at least 3-4 times the monthly rent. For international professionals, additional documentation such as employment contracts and bank guarantees may be necessary. Market Trends and Future Outlook
2025 Market Dynamics
The Hesperange rental market is experiencing a period of stabilization after several years of rapid growth. Key factors influencing current rental costs Hesperange include:
- Supply Increase: New residential developments adding approximately 485 new homes
- Infrastructure Improvements: Enhanced public transport connections
- Economic Stability: Luxembourg’s continued economic strength supporting rental demand

Seasonal Variations
Rental prices in Hesperange typically follow seasonal patterns:
- Peak Season (August-October): Highest demand and prices
- Moderate Season (January-March, November-December): Stable pricing
- Lower Season (April-July): Best negotiation opportunities
Practical Tips for Budget-Conscious Renters
Maximizing Value in Hesperange
Location Strategy:
Consider Fentange for the most affordable options while maintaining excellent commune amenities. The section offers the lowest rental costs at €22.46/m² monthly while providing easy access to Luxembourg City.
Timing Your Search:
- Begin searching 2-3 months before your desired move-in date
- Consider spring months for better negotiation leverage
- Be prepared to make quick decisions in competitive situations
Negotiation Opportunities:
- Longer lease terms (2+ years) often secure better rates
- Furnished vs. unfurnished options can impact monthly costs
- Utility inclusion negotiations can provide budget certainty

Financial Planning Tools and Resources
Monthly Budget Calculator
Basic Formula:
- Gross monthly income × 0.35 = Maximum recommended rent
- Add 20-25% for utilities and additional costs
- Reserve 2-3 months’ rent for security deposits
Example Budget Breakdown (€4,000 monthly gross income):
- Maximum rent: €1,400
- Utilities and extras: €300
- Total housing budget: €1,700
- Security deposit reserve: €4,200
Long-term Financial Considerations
Annual Rent Adjustments:
Luxembourg rental law allows for annual rent increases tied to the cost of living index. Budget for potential increases of 2-4% annually.
Lease Renewal Strategy:
- Review market rates 3-6 months before lease expiration
- Consider relocation costs versus rent increases
- Maintain good tenant relationships for favorable renewal terms
